Chelsea’s social media team was “hit by a pint” by one of the Borussia Dortmund fans.Graham Potter’s side were left cursing their poor finishing after losing the first leg of the Champions League clash against the Bundesliga giants.

The 2021 competition winners had numerous chances to find the back of the net in Germany, but a combination of sloppy finishing and an inspired performance from Dortmund shot-stopper Gregor Kobel kept them at bay.Karim Adeyemi punished the Blues’ woeful form in front of goal with a wonderful solo goal on the counterattack.

That was to the detriment of Chelsea's admin who found themselves in the line of fire of the iconic Yellow Wall.READ MORE: Todd Boehly 'holds Neymar talks with PSG' as never-ending Chelsea spree takes new twist It would be advisable to bring an umbrella hat, for yourself and for your laptop, if you ever find yourself on match report or live tweet duty at the Signal Iduna Park.

It’s fair to say, the Blues online reporters found this out the hard way.“Sorry for the delay, admin’s just been hit by a pint from above,” Chelsea's official account tweeted to their 24million followers on Twitter.
